Frequently asked questions about resorts in Singapore

  • What are the top attractions in Singapore?

    Singapore boasts a fantastic range of attractions! For iconic landmarks, there's the Marina Bay Sands with its stunning infinity pool and observation deck, the majestic Merlion statue, and the breathtaking Gardens by the Bay with its Supertrees and Cloud Forest. Culture vultures should head to the National Museum of Singapore or explore Chinatown and Little India for vibrant cultural experiences. Sentosa Island offers theme parks like Universal Studios Singapore and S.E.A Aquarium, perfect for families. And don't forget the delicious hawker centres offering incredible culinary diversity.

  • Which airports are the biggest in Singapore?

    Changi Airport is the main and only major airport in Singapore. It's consistently ranked among the world's best.

  • Is it common to pay with cash or card in Singapore?

    Singapore is incredibly cashless. While cash is accepted, cards (credit and debit) and contactless payment methods like Apple Pay and Google Pay are far more prevalent. Most establishments readily accept these digital payment options.

  • Is the driving culture in Singapore considered safe for tourists?

    Singapore has a very well-regulated and safe driving culture, with strict rules and enforcement. However, as a tourist, navigating the roads might be challenging due to the density of traffic and the left-hand driving system. Using public transport is generally much easier and more convenient.

  • Are there any important traditions to honour while travelling in Singapore?

    Singapore is a multicultural society, so respecting diverse customs is key. Appropriate attire when visiting religious sites (temples, mosques, churches) is essential. Showing respect for elders is valued across cultures. Being mindful of personal space and queueing politely are also appreciated.
  • Are there any noteworthy festivals unique to Singapore?

    Singapore hosts many vibrant festivals. The Chingay Parade, a colourful street parade celebrating Chinese culture, is a spectacle. Hari Raya Puasa, celebrating the end of Ramadan, is a significant event for the Muslim community. Deepavali, the Hindu festival of lights, is another vibrant celebration.
  • What areas offer the best experiences for a full week in Singapore?

    A week allows for exploring diverse areas. Spend a few days in the Marina Bay area, visiting the Gardens by the Bay, Marina Bay Sands, and the ArtScience Museum. Explore the cultural enclaves of Chinatown, Little India, and Kampong Glam. Allocate time for Sentosa Island's attractions. Consider a day trip to Pulau Ubin for a glimpse of rural Singapore.
  • Where should you go for a fun weekend in Singapore?

    For a fun weekend, focus on key areas. Explore the vibrant nightlife and dining scene in Clarke Quay or Boat Quay. Spend a day at Sentosa Island, enjoying its beaches and attractions. Immerse yourselves in the shopping and dining experiences of Orchard Road. A visit to Gardens by the Bay is a must-see.
  • Are there any parts of Singapore with consistently good weather throughout the year?

    Singapore's weather is generally hot and humid year-round. There isn't a specific area with consistently 'good' weather, as it's tropical. However, the weather is relatively consistent across the island, with occasional showers throughout the year.
  • What are the emergency contacts for medical or security situations in Singapore?

    For medical emergencies, dial 995. For police or security emergencies, dial 999.
